What is urn in Web service?

A URN (Uniform Resource Name) is an Internet resource with a name that, unlike a URL, has persistent significance - that is, the owner of the URN can expect that someone else (or a program) will always be able to find the resource. Both URN and URL are types of a concept called the Uniform Resource Identifier (URI).

What is URN number in aadhar update status?

Once you successfully complete the process of online address update, you get a 14 digit number called URN or Update Request Number. This URN is also sent via SMS to your number.
